Bird Construction (TSE:BDT) Stock Crosses Above Two Hundred Day Moving Average - Time to Sell?

Bird Construction logo with Industrials background

Shares of Bird Construction Inc. (TSE:BDT - Get Free Report) crossed above its 200-day moving average during trading on Wednesday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of C$24.06 and traded as high as C$29.75. Bird Construction shares last traded at C$29.67, with a volume of 87,628 shares.

Wall Street Analysts Forecast Growth

Several equities analysts have commented on BDT shares. TD Securities upped their price target on Bird Construction from C$26.00 to C$31.00 in a report on Thursday, May 22nd. Cibc World Mkts upgraded Bird Construction from a "hold" rating to a "strong-buy" rating in a research report on Friday, March 14th. Stifel Nicolaus reduced their target price on Bird Construction from C$34.50 to C$34.00 and set a "buy" rating for the company in a research report on Thursday, May 22nd. Canaccord Genuity Group decreased their price target on shares of Bird Construction from C$36.00 to C$35.00 and set a "buy" rating on the stock in a research note on Friday, March 14th. Finally, Raymond James Financial raised shares of Bird Construction from an "outperform" rating to a "strong-buy" rating and set a C$35.00 price target on the stock in a report on Tuesday, April 22nd.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a hold rating, three have issued a buy rating and two have given a strong buy rating to the company's stock. According to MarketBeat.com, the company presently has an average rating of "Buy" and a consensus price target of C$32.44.

Bird Construction Price Performance

The company has a 50-day moving average of C$26.87 and a 200 day moving average of C$24.06.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 74.70, a quick ratio of 1.20 and a current ratio of 1.25. The firm has a market cap of C$1.66 billion, a P/E ratio of 17.98, a P/E/G ratio of 0.53 and a beta of 1.05.

Bird Construction Announces Dividend

The company also recently announced a monthly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, August 20th.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, August 20th will be issued a $0.07 dividend. This represents a $0.84 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.83%.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, July 31st. Bird Construction's payout ratio is 50.87%.

Bird Construction Company Profile

Bird Construction Inc operates as a general contractor in the Canadian construction market. The company focuses primarily on projects in the industrial, commercial and institutional sectors of the general contracting industry. It provides construction services such as new construction for industrial, commercial, and institutional markets; industrial maintenance, repair and operations (MRO) services, heavy civil construction and contract surface mining; as well as vertical infrastructure including, electrical, mechanical, and specialty trades.
